Your hugs

Incredible

Like a butterfly descending on my shoulders

So delicate and sweet and tender

You're beautiful

I always thought hugs had to be constricting and hard to be genuine

Tight and firm

With a promise of superior strength to grip and restrain

As a means to protect

Like a vice which somehow provides comfort

And I'd feared gentle hugs as non-committal and ingenuine

But yours embrace me with so much feeling

Like doves settling on my shoulders your arms settle down around me and draw you close

It's real

It's precious

Like the wings of angels coming to land

You settle gently your arms on and around me

Coax me back to you

I love how you melt into me and drape yourself across my shoulders

Both in my arms and reaching over and around my back

Somehow vulnerable yet nurturing

Soft, yet safe

So comforting and empathetic

You know and feel intuitively what's right

And provide that safety with such precise and delicate sweetness

Holding me to you and you to me

You're somehow all the support I need

You make me feel so cared for

So lucky to hold and be held by you

And it's so incredible to hold you

Please never stop
